Output d0c8a0ac957f5a59b32cf064bec70a0b72dfdb8894e62f3934babbdce6a526b9:1

value
159788007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ad278338f095e50afea969a72b78642635baeb OP_EQUAL
address
33rCtvwEztyWBMKEGkq1MsNWAAKRfSRHrS
transaction
d0c8a0ac957f5a59b32cf064bec70a0b72dfdb8894e62f3934babbdce6a526b9
confirmations
495556
spent
true